CDL Driver-Class B Salary in Branson, MO

How much does a CDL Driver-Class B make in Branson, MO?

As of August 01, 2026, the average salary for a CDL Driver-Class B in Branson, MO is $48,870 per year, which breaks down to an hourly rate of $23.

However, a CDL Driver-Class B's salary can vary significantly. Here’s a look at the typical salary range:

  • Top Earners (90th percentile): $59,734
  • Majority Range (25th-75th percentile): $44,479 to $54,557
  • Entry-Level (10th percentile): $40,480
